Carbonaceous molecules in the O-rich circumstellar environment of post-AGB binaries
Clio Gielen, Jan Cami, Jeroen Bouwman, Michiel Min

Abstract

We report on the detection of PAH and C$_{60}$ carbonaceous molecules in the infrared spectra of binary post-AGB stars. These binary post-AGB sources are characterised by the presence of a stable oxygen-rich dust disc, with strong features of amorphous and crystalline silicates. Emission of PAHs is already observed in a few post-AGB sources, but it is the first time fullerenes are detected in these sources. There is evidence that the central stars are oxygen rich, which would make the detection of carbonaceous molecules even more surprising.
